Drug ArrestsOn Saturday, July 11th at 5:00 P.M. Marshall County Sheriff’s Deputy Wozniak was dispatched to the area of US 31 southbound from mile marker 229 for a possibly impaired GMC pickup truck. The vehicle was then reported eastbound on US 30 from US 31. Marshall County K9 Officer Wozniak located the vehicle in the area of US 30 and State Road 331. The driver of the vehicle identified as 45 year old, Marcus M. Neer of Warsaw was found to be Operating a Vehicle with a Suspended-Prior Driver`s License. Mr. Neer was also found to be in possession of Heroin and Paraphernalia. He was taken into custody and transported to the Marshall County Jail where he was held on charges of Possession of Heroin, Unlawful Possession of a Syringe and Driving While Suspended with a Prior charge of the same with bond set at $1,505.
